What is Apex Ace Holding Financial Strength?

Apex Ace Holding has the Financial Strength Rank of 4.

GuruFocus Financial Strength Rank measures how strong a company's financial situation is. It is based on these factors:

1. The debt burden that the company has as measured by its Interest Coverage (current year). The higher, the better.
2. Debt to revenue ratio. The lower, the better.
3. Altman Z-Score.

Apex Ace Holding's Interest Coverage for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 1.82. Apex Ace Holding's debt to revenue 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 0.26. As of today, Apex Ace Holding's Altman Z-Score is 2.50.

Apex Ace Holding Financial Strength Calculation

GuruFocus Financial Strength Rank measures how strong a company's financial situation is. It is based on these factors

A company ranks high with financial strength is likely to withstand any business slowdowns and recessions.

1. The debt burden that the company has as measured by its Interest Coverage (current year). The higher, the better.

Note: If both Interest Expense and Interest Income are empty, while Net Interest Income is negative, then use Net Interest Income as Interest Expense.

Interest Coverage is a ratio that determines how easily a company can pay interest expenses on outstanding debt. It is calculated by dividing a company's Operating Income (EBIT) by its Interest Expense:

Apex Ace Holding's Interest Expense for the months ended in Dec. 2023 was HK$-21 Mil. Its Operating Income for the months ended in Dec. 2023 was HK$38 Mil. And its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was HK$22 Mil.

Apex Ace Holding's Interest Coverage for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is

Interest Coverage=-1*Operating Income (Q: Dec. 2023 )/Interest Expense (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=-1*38.123/-20.955
=1.82

The higher the ratio, the stronger the company's financial strength is.

2. Debt to revenue ratio. The lower, the better.

Apex Ace Holding's Debt to Revenue Ratio for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is

Debt to Revenue Ratio=Total Debt (Q: Dec. 2023 ) / Revenue
=(Short-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ation +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ation) / Revenue
=(806.558 + 21.598) / 3200.38
=0.26

3. Altman Z-Score.

Z-Score model is an accurate forecaster of failure up to two years prior to distress. It can be considered the assessment of the distress of industrial corporations.

The zones of discrimination were as such:

When Z-Score is less than 1.81, it is in Distress Zones.
When Z-Score is greater than 2.99, it is in Safe Zones.
When Z-Score is between 1.81 and 2.99, it is in Grey Zones.

Apex Ace Holding has a Z-score of 2.50, indicating it is in Grey Zones. This implies that Apex Ace Holding is in some kind of financial stress. If it is below 1.81, the company may faces bankrupcy risk.

Apex Ace Holding  (HKSE:06036) Financial Strength Explanation

The maximum rank is 10. Companies with rank 7 or higher will be unlikely to fall into distressed situations. Companies with rank of 3 or less are likely in financial distress.

Apex Ace Holding has the Financial Strength Rank of 4.

Apex Ace Holding Ltd is a distributor of semiconductors and other electronic components and is engaged in the supply of digital storage products and general electronic components along with the provision of complementary technical support. It focuses on identifying, sourcing, selling and distributing electronic components produced by upstream manufacturers to downstream manufacturers in the PRC and Hong Kong. Its Digital Storage products include DRAM, FLASH and MCP memory products, which are applied to multimedia and mobile devices such as set-top boxes, smart TVs, wearable devices, mobile phones. Its General components include switches, connectors, passive components, main chips, sensors, power semiconductors and analog-to-digital converters.
